601. To ask the Minister for Health his views on correspondence (details supplied) regarding residential care staff;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[27018/14]

Photo of James ReillyJames Reilly (Dublin North, Fine Gael)
Link to this: Individually | In context | Oireachtas source

The Haddington Road Agreement provides for a process of negotiation under the auspices of the Labour Relations Commission in respect of staff working in residential care settings. Discussions in the Labour Relations Commission, involving my Department, the Department of Public Expenditure and Reform, the HSE, Service Providers and the Trade Unions concluded recently. Despite detailed management proposals to move towards compliance with the European Working Time Directive, significant differences between management and unions remain. The matter has now been referred to the Labour Court.
